A ton of new STAR WARS: EPISODE VII set images have surfaced online over at TMZ, including a few of the costumes some of the extras had to wear, and stills featuring a new alien creature. We've heard a few times to expect less CGI and more practical effects in STAR WARS: EPISODE VII, and based on these new set images, it appears J.J. Abrams and company are sticking with that plan for the new STAR WARS film.

Although it doesn't look like there is anything too spoilery in the new set pics, those of you who don't want to know anything about STAR WARS: EPISODE VII might want to avoid the images below.

Sources also told TMZ "the new alien was manned by 5 men inside it's belly, and was used in two scenes taking place in what looks like a Tatooine marketplace."

J.J. Abrams' STAR WARS: EPISODE VII is set to open on December 18, 2015.
